001167 Richard Mille is an brand of luxury Swiss watches founded in 2001 by Dominique Guenat and Richard Mille, and based in Les Breuleux, Switzerland.

Rated 2 out of 5 stars

Sad experience not again …

I have to say that I find this company very difficult to do business with !!, today I had travelled to London to look for a watch for my 60th birthday having spent a few hours looking at the watches in the watch dept at Harrods I wanted to look at a Richard Mille so decided to catch a cab to Bond Street what a mistake - having arrived at the front door to be greater by a young man I think he thought he was security obviously very new to the art of knowing your potential customers - looked me up and down and actually spoke after he put his phone away - “have you got an appointment “. No I replied - sorry was the cry we are busy
I looked through the window and said no your not and walked away . I suppose I’ll have to spend my 35k elsewhere What a sad state of affairs I wonder if Lewis Hamilton would have been turned away Onwards and upwards another Rolex it is then
